Advances in treatment over the last 20 years has led to the development of antibody and small molecule medications which are very effective and with fewer side-effect or contra-indications to taking. Effective also in those that have tried and failed to respond to older traditional treatments and with the added advantage of treating Psoriatic Arthritis.

There are no psoriasis treatments that can cure. Any medication must be taken or used continuously or the psoriasis skin patches eventually return.
Medication | How it works | How it is given | Speed of action | Unsuitable patients | Common side-effects | Pre-treatment tests | Cost per month after loading doses* |
Taltz® | IL-17 inhibitor | 80mg monthly with self-injector. 160mg loading dose | Within 12 weeks | Inflammatory bowel disease, pregnancy or breast feeding, active TB, avoid live vaccines | Candida and fungal infections. Allergic reactions | Blood tests and chest Xray | £780 |
Ilumetri® | IL-23 inhibitor | 100 or 200mg with self-injector. Second loading dose after 4 weeks then every 12 weeks | Within 28 weeks | Pregnancy or breast feeding, active TB, avoid live vaccines | none | Blood tests and chest Xray | £720 |
*Approximate 2023 prices. Includes cold chain home delivery. Excludes initial and expected on-going face-to face or video consultation fees and any blood tests or additional investigations required. Please note routine monitoring blood tests are not required for either medication.
